Climate & Health Risks in Florida

  • Year-round heartworm and flea/tick exposure (no winter kill-off)
  • Hurricane evacuation and storm injury risks
  • Heat stroke — Florida's humidity makes heat more dangerous than dry heat states
  • Alligator and wildlife encounters near waterways

Florida-Specific Insurance Notes

Florida's year-round warm, humid climate makes it the most expensive state for parasite prevention in Goldendoodles — heartworm, flea, tick, and intestinal parasite preventatives run $300–$500/year combined. Alligator encounters near retention ponds and canals are a real (if uncommon) emergency risk in suburban developments. Blue-green algae blooms in lakes and ponds cause toxic poisoning requiring $1,500–$4,000 in emergency treatment. Hurricane season creates evacuation stress and post-storm flooding risks.
